1. Garden Tea Party Elegance

A garden tea party is a timeless and graceful theme, perfect for April. Set up delicate floral tableware, vintage teacups, and lace tablecloths. Add fresh flowers like roses, tulips, and peonies for a romantic touch. Serve tea, finger sandwiches, macarons, and scones to create a charming atmosphere that feels straight out of a fairytale.

2. Cherry Blossom Dream

Celebrate the beauty of spring blossoms with a cherry blossom-themed bridal shower. Decorate with soft pink tones, branches of faux or real blossoms, and hanging lanterns. This theme feels light, airy, and incredibly romantic. It works beautifully for both indoor and outdoor venues.

3. Pastel Picnic Party

A pastel picnic theme is ideal for a relaxed and fun celebration. Lay out cozy blankets, cushions, and low picnic tables decorated with pastel décor. Incorporate soft shades like mint green, lavender, baby blue, and blush pink. Add fresh fruits, light desserts, and refreshing drinks to complete the vibe.

4. Bloom Bar Party

A bloom bar is both interactive and visually stunning. Set up a DIY flower station where guests can create their own bouquets. Provide a variety of fresh flowers, ribbons, and wrapping paper. This theme doubles as an activity and a take-home gift, making it both meaningful and memorable.

5. Lemon Fresh Shower

Bright and cheerful, a lemon-themed bridal shower adds a burst of sunshine to your celebration. Use yellow and white décor with lemon centerpieces and citrus-inspired details. Serve lemonade, lemon cakes, and fresh salads. This theme feels refreshing and perfect for a sunny April afternoon.

6. Boho Spring Chic

For a trendy and relaxed vibe, go for a boho-inspired bridal shower. Use neutral tones, macramé decorations, pampas grass, and wooden accents. Add soft rugs and low seating to create a cozy setting. This theme blends natural elements with a stylish aesthetic.

7. Butterfly Garden Theme

Butterflies symbolize transformation and new beginnings, making them perfect for a bridal shower. Decorate with butterfly accents, floral arrangements, and soft pastel colors. You can even include butterfly-shaped desserts or place cards for an extra whimsical touch.

8. Rainy Day Romance

April showers can inspire a unique and cozy theme. Use umbrellas as décor, raindrop details, and soft blue and silver tones. Create a romantic indoor setting with candles, fairy lights, and warm treats like tea, hot chocolate, or pastries.

9. Floral Brunch Party

A floral brunch is a perfect daytime celebration. Set up a brunch table with waffles, pancakes, fresh fruits, and pastries. Use floral centerpieces and soft pastel linens to enhance the springtime feel. This theme is simple yet elegant and works well for both small and large gatherings.

10. Rustic Spring Farmhouse

Bring countryside charm to your bridal shower with a rustic farmhouse theme. Use wooden tables, mason jars, burlap accents, and wildflowers. Add handwritten signs and simple décor elements to create a warm and inviting atmosphere.
